Out of the 1 schools in the Best Vallue Natural Resources/Conservation, General Schools for a Doctorate in Tennessee For Those Making Over $110k that were part of this year’s ranking, The University of Tennessee - Knoxville landed the #1 spot on the list. UT Knoxville is a large public school situated in Knoxville, Tennessee. It awarded 2 doctorate’s natural resources/conservation, general degrees in 2019-2020.
UT Knoxville not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#1 on our “Best Natural Resources/Conservation, General Doctor’s Degree Schools in Tennessee” list. Average graduate tuition and fees at The University of Tennessee - Knoxville are $31,798,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.
